吳薇,連雁平,魏毅
(武夷學院數學與計算機學院,武夷山 354300)
IEET工程教育認證是中華工程教育學會(Institute of Engineering Education Taiwan,IEET)負責評鑒與推動的一種工程教育認證,旨在以學生學習成果為導向,確認專業(yè)的教育目標和畢業(yè)生是否具備專業(yè)所需的核心能力并促進專業(yè)教學的持續(xù)改進。
IEET成立于2003年,是臺灣教育行政管理部門認可的教育評鑒組織。它于2007年正式與國際工程及科技教育接軌,成為“華盛頓協(xié)議”正式的會員。華盛頓協(xié)議強調“成果導向教育”的認證,目的是培養(yǎng)工程人才使其能跨學科適應全球化的競爭,同時具備團隊合作交流和解決復雜工程問題等能力[1]。成果導向教育認為教學設計和教學實施的目標是學生通過教育過程最后所取得的學習成果,是以學生的學習成果為導向來運行教學系統(tǒng)的教育理念。傳統(tǒng)的專業(yè)設置按學科劃分,課程體系強調學科知識的系統(tǒng)性和完備性,而不關注學生在管理、工程倫理、復雜問題解決、全球適應性等能力上的培養(yǎng),導致工程教育在人才培養(yǎng)上存在一定程度的問題,例如與產業(yè)需求脫節(jié)、成果導向教育實施不全面等[2]。因此,對于工程學科的人才培養(yǎng)應加強學生在人文素質和科學精神方面的教育,以及增強綜合應用現代科學知識理論和技術手段的能力。
武夷學院作為一所地方性應用型本科院校,其計算機科學與技術專業(yè)(以下簡稱計科專業(yè))是申請福建省第二批IEET工程教育認證的專業(yè),因此,可以以此為契機,在培養(yǎng)該專業(yè)學生的過程中,以IEET工程教育認證為指導,從整個專業(yè)的頂層設計上改進教育理念、改革教學方法,重構和建設課程體系,通過開展校企合作和國際合作等形式,改革人才培養(yǎng)模式,將提高學生的實踐和綜合應用計算機專業(yè)知識的能力作為主要的培養(yǎng)目標,重點培養(yǎng)為地方經濟建設服務的應用型人才[3]。
IEET工程教育認證有一定的規(guī)范要求,其最終的目標是確保專業(yè)的教育質量,而教育質量用學生的學習成果來衡量。參加認證的專業(yè)必須要參與以6年為一個周期的周期性的審查工作。在審查期間考查認證的專業(yè)能否持續(xù)滿足認證的規(guī)范和要求,能否持續(xù)達成其自定義的教育目標以及該專業(yè)的畢業(yè)生是否具備專業(yè)所需要的核心能力,同時保持繼續(xù)改善專業(yè)的教育質量。
具備“即時頂崗職業(yè)能力”,掌握計科專業(yè)知識,具有較強的實踐能力,使學生畢業(yè)就能上崗,是武夷學院計科專業(yè)致力達成的教育目標的核心內涵[4]。
該教育目標概括為3個方面:
(1)掌握計科專業(yè)基本理論知識、具備獲取知識和應用知識能力,具有一定的創(chuàng)新能力。即傳授學生計算機科學與技術專業(yè)基本理論知識,系統(tǒng)地掌握計算機軟硬件基礎理論,具備本領域分析問題、解決問題的能力,具備較強的實踐應用能力和一定的創(chuàng)新能力,使其具備從事計算機軟硬件設計、應用開發(fā)、系統(tǒng)集成、維護管理、培訓教學等工作的即時頂崗職業(yè)能力。
(2)掌握一定的人文、社會和自然科學知識,具有良好的身體素質和心理素質。即教導學生了解國內外形勢,培育嚴謹的人文社會科學素養(yǎng)和較強的社會責任感,具有良好的身體素質和心理素質,了解計算機科學與技術學科發(fā)展前沿信息,熟悉計算機科學與技術對環(huán)境、社會以及全球的影響,促成應用型、多元化的專業(yè)發(fā)展觀點。
(3)具有較強的實踐技術應用能力和團隊協(xié)作意識。即訓練學生實踐技術應用能力和自主持續(xù)學習能力,具有誠信意識和良好的團隊協(xié)作意識。
為了達成教育目標,學生畢業(yè)時應具備與教育目標完全對應的核心能力。對照IEET認證要求畢業(yè)生所應具備的核心能力,武夷學院計科專業(yè)定義了其畢業(yè)生應具備的專業(yè)所需的8項核心能力為:
(1)運用數學、科學及工程知識的能力;
(2)設計與執(zhí)行實驗,以及分析與解釋數據的能力;
(3)執(zhí)行計算機軟硬件設計、應用開發(fā)、系統(tǒng)集成、維護管理、培訓教學等計算機工程實務所需技術、技巧及使用現代工具的能力;
(4)軟硬件系統(tǒng)、應用程序開發(fā)、系統(tǒng)集成應用等分析、設計能力;
(5)計算機系統(tǒng)項目管理(含經費規(guī)劃和預算)、有效溝通、領域整合和團隊合作能力;
(6)發(fā)掘、分析和應用計算機科學與技術相關領域研究成果及應對復雜且綜合性工程問題的能力;
(7)了解國內外形勢和計算機科學與技術學科發(fā)展前沿信息,熟悉計算機科學與技術對環(huán)境、社會以及全球的影響,并培養(yǎng)持續(xù)學習的習慣與能力;
(8)具備人文社會科學素養(yǎng)和社會責任感,理解及應用專業(yè)倫理及尊重多元觀點。
學生核心能力的訓練和培養(yǎng)主要通過以下一些教學環(huán)節(jié)實現:課堂教學、實驗教學、Capstone課程、課程設計、專業(yè)實習實訓、課外素質拓展訓練,以及各類學生社團活動和教師課業(yè)輔導等。通過授課教師直接講解、校外專家與學者演講、師生共同討論,以及實驗演示、設計、數據分析等各種學習方式逐步累積以達到構建學生的核心能力的目的。
計科專業(yè)是工程學科中更新發(fā)展變化很快的一個專業(yè),不僅在理論知識研究上有不斷的變化,而且在實際應用中新技術也不斷地涌現。在武夷學院計科專業(yè)課程設置之初,參照了本省一些老本科院校的人才培養(yǎng)方案和教學計劃,其課程體系的設計不是以學生學習成果為導向,而是偏重于理論上的教學內容[5]。教師的職業(yè)背景和教師所教授的教學內容往往脫離了企業(yè)實踐,落后于計算機科學技術發(fā)展的前沿,這樣的人才培養(yǎng)無法體現地方性本科院校的應用型培養(yǎng)目標。計科專業(yè)的核心課程,如數據結構、操作系統(tǒng)、軟件工程等,教學上多是對課程本身所涉及到的理論知識點的講解,強調本門課程自身知識體系的完整性和系統(tǒng)性,隔裂了各課程之間的融會貫通和有效整合,學生無法理論聯(lián)系實際。
目前在全國范圍內,不僅清華北大這些一流的高校有開設計科專業(yè),連一些規(guī)模較小的高職院校也都幾乎開設了計科專業(yè)。而各類院校在師資力量、辦學水平和辦學能力上有很大差距,因此培養(yǎng)出的學生在學識和能力檔次上必然有很大的不同。縱觀這些高校的人才培養(yǎng)方案、課程體系、教學計劃和教學內容,不難發(fā)現幾乎都差不多,我們學院也不例外。在制定人才培養(yǎng)方案和設計課程體系時沒有與時俱進,沒有強調新興產業(yè)發(fā)展所涵蓋人工智能、云計算、大數據等所需要的計算機新技術,沒有安排相應的語言課,形成自己的專業(yè)特色,而只是為了體現辦學水平,提高自己的口碑和社會聲譽,片面追求考研比例的提高[6]。
專業(yè)課程涵蓋軟件開發(fā)(光是計算機高級語言就學了四種:C語言程序設計、Java面向對象程序設計、Visual C++程序設計、.NET程序設計)、計算機網絡、軟件工程、操作系統(tǒng)、計算機組成與結構、匯編語言與微機接口、單片機及嵌入式技術和編譯原理等專業(yè)必修課程。學生在有限的時間里要學習各種軟硬件知識,最后必然導致“蜻蜓點水”式的學習,知識面“廣而淺”,對于各類計科專業(yè)知識不能熟練掌握,導致他們畢業(yè)出去后在哪個方面都不能立即勝任工作,這樣不利于貫徹地方性本科院校應用型的人才教育目標。
從上述計科專業(yè)課程體系目前所存在的問題可以了解到,按照這樣的課程體系培養(yǎng)出來的畢業(yè)生最終的結果是“沒有自己的特色,應用技能的定位很模糊”。培養(yǎng)出來的學生既達不到從事計算機科研工作的“深度”,也達不到具有優(yōu)秀的實際工程能力的要求。因此,為了改變現狀,可以對照培養(yǎng)IEET認證規(guī)范中8種畢業(yè)生核心能力,由國家、社會和用人單位的需求決定學習內容,以最終學習成果為目標,重構和建設符合畢業(yè)生核心能力培養(yǎng)的課程體系[7]。
武夷學院坐落于海峽西岸經濟區(qū)的綠色腹地——“世界文化與自然遺產地”武夷山,正逐步轉型為應用型本科大學,其目的就是更好地為地方經濟建設服務。“互聯(lián)網+”產業(yè)服務是計科專業(yè)的特色。在當地食品和5A級景區(qū)旅游及配套的健康養(yǎng)生產業(yè)鏈的轉型升級,以及政府要將武夷山建設為國際智慧旅游城市的大背景下對應用型計算機專業(yè)人才培養(yǎng)提出了新的要求。
因此,在經過大量的企業(yè)調研、校友問卷調查和科學論證后,把原課程體系中的部分主干課程進行重新梳理和調整,最終將課程分為四大類(職業(yè)素養(yǎng)類、專業(yè)教育類、產業(yè)應用類和能力拓展類),分類培養(yǎng)學生的核心能力。課程體系分類設置如圖1所示。對照前述的8項核心能力,把學生要學習以具備第8條核心能力的人文社會科學素養(yǎng)和社會責任感等的課程歸為職業(yè)素養(yǎng)類;在專業(yè)教育類設置兩小類,一類是專業(yè)基礎類,另一類是專業(yè)課程類,設置了軟件開發(fā)和智能信息處理兩個方向。專業(yè)基礎類重點培養(yǎng)學生前3項的核心能力,專業(yè)課程類重點培養(yǎng)學生第4-6項的核心能力。其中軟件開發(fā)方向重點培養(yǎng)學生具有辨識、分析規(guī)劃及解決工程問題的核心能力,使學生能開發(fā)“互聯(lián)網+”產業(yè)服務特色的各類軟件,設置Web應用開發(fā)、Windows應用開發(fā)和App應用開發(fā)等實踐課程。智能信息處理方向重點培養(yǎng)學生應用計算機科學與技術相關領域研究成果及綜合處理復雜工程問題的核心能力,通過獲取海量數據、對數據分析建模、智能處理等技術手段為產業(yè)的智能化、信息化、網絡化發(fā)展提供智力服務;把服務產業(yè)提升轉型所選修的課程歸為產業(yè)應用類,把專業(yè)應用能力拓展所選修的課程歸為能力拓展類,這兩大類設置的課程學習是學生前7項核心能力的綜合培養(yǎng)[4]。

圖1 計算機科學與技術專業(yè)課程體系
在校內開展產業(yè)應用類和能力拓展類課程的選修,以課程實訓或項目的形式讓學生參與進來。將學生組織成多個項目開發(fā)團隊或小組。團隊領導是項目經理,協(xié)調團隊的工作,分配團隊成員任務來完成項目。教師為每個團隊或小組提出要求并提供技術支持,指導學生小組部署規(guī)劃項目的體系結構,分析和確定使用的技術等。培訓每組完成需求分析、軟件設計、編碼和軟件測試等四項任務:通過獲取需求并分析,培養(yǎng)學生的溝通理解能力;設計解決方案,培養(yǎng)學生的分析能力和問題掌握能力;編寫代碼,提高學生動手能力;學習如何組裝、集成和系統(tǒng)測試所設計的系統(tǒng),來考查系統(tǒng)的可靠性和健壯性。通過做項目的過程,培養(yǎng)學生的實際應用能力和團隊合作能力,以及跨領域的學習能力[8]。
也可引入企業(yè)技術標準考核實踐課程,根據企事業(yè)職業(yè)崗位要求考核畢業(yè)生實習實訓質量,突出職業(yè)技能培養(yǎng)特色,根據企業(yè)標準要求考核合格。
計算機科學與技術,其作用實質是一門軟工具,是為其他學科服務的[9]。因此必須研究如何引導學生把計算機科學與技術與其他學科知識有機的結合,引導學生根據社會需求積極參加第二課堂活動,指導學生參加各種國內外的設計大賽及技術培訓:如指導學生參加省部級學科競賽,指導學生主持大學生創(chuàng)新創(chuàng)業(yè)項目,參加全國計算機技術與軟件專業(yè)技術資格(水平)考試等。增加綜合性、設計性實驗,設置程序設計相關課程的期末設計,以分組的方式,用書面報告、口頭報告、實作成品及口試等多種形式考查學生的知識運用水平、語言表達能力和人際交往能力。
圍繞學校應用型轉型工作,有必要以計科專業(yè)申請IEET工程教育認證為契機,結合IEET工程教育認證評量的標準,以學生的學習成果為導向,以提升學生專業(yè)核心能力為目標,轉變教學理念,巧用“第二課堂”培養(yǎng)學生的“軟實力”,發(fā)揮本專業(yè)服務互聯(lián)網+產業(yè)的特色,通過對計科專業(yè)的課程體系的重構與建設,提高學生的實際應用能力和團隊合作能力,為專業(yè)通過IEET工程科技教育認證添磚加瓦。